U.S., Jan. 8 -- ClinicalTrials.gov registry received information related to the study (NCT07322471) titled 'Efficacy and Safety of Flexible Ureteroscopy Versus Percutaneous Nephrolithotomy in Management of Staghorn Stones' on Dec. 22, 2025.

Brief Summary: Percutaneous nephrolithotomy (PCNL) is considered the treatment of choice for management of large renal calculi larger than 2 cm based on the yearly updated European Association of Urology (EAU) guidelines.
